when i look my host name i dont see the external ip of the remote router where is a dvr. Instead i see the external ip of the local router.How can i see the remote ip?

Just in case you don't mean to have two routers in one network:
The Update Client must and can work only out of the network, which you call "the remote router where is a dvr". If you run it on the local network, i.e. from where you access the DVR as client, it will catch this IP address and wrongly update your hostname for your remote network with the local (client) network's IP address. The reason is: an Update Client can get the WAN IP address only from its own network, where it is running. There is no other way.

Or much more clear: You cannot get a remote dynamic IP address from remote, only from within the related network of this IP address.
